Extreme Cold/Wind Chill — Champaign, Illinois

2017-12-30 to 2017-12-31 · Champaign, Illinois

1
Direct deaths

Event narrative

An 89-year old woman wandered outside a nursing home and died of hypothermia in Champaign during the early morning hours of December 31st. Temperatures were around zero and wind-chill readings ranged from -10F to -20F when she was found.

Wider weather episode

An Arctic cold front plunged through central Illinois on December 29, 2017...setting the stage for a prolonged period of extremely cold conditions from December 30, 2017 through January 2, 2018. The coldest temperatures occurred on the early morning of January 2 when readings bottomed out between -10F and -15F along and north of the I-74 corridor. Wind-chill values through the period generally ranged from -15F to -25F. As a result of the cold, two elderly women died of hypothermia. One woman passed away on December 30 in Peoria, while the other died on December 31 in Champaign.
